Deep learning models can predict short-term breast cancer risk from normal mammograms. The GoogLeNet-LDA model showed superior performance, outperforming traditional breast density measures.

Area of Science:

  • Radiology
  • Artificial Intelligence
  • Oncology

Background:

  • Early breast cancer detection is crucial for effective treatment.
  • Risk prediction models can aid in personalized screening strategies.
  • Digital mammography is a standard screening tool.

Purpose of the Study:

  • To evaluate two deep learning models for predicting short-term breast cancer risk.
  • To utilize prior normal screening digital mammograms for risk assessment.
  • To compare deep learning performance against traditional methods.

Main Methods:

  • A case-control study involving 113 breast cancer patients and 113 controls.
  • Analysis of 452 prior normal digital mammograms (MLO and CC views).
  • Implementation and comparison of an end-to-end deep learning model and a GoogLeNet-LDA model.

Main Results:

  • The GoogLeNet-LDA model achieved the highest Area Under the Curve (AUC) of 0.73 on CC view images.
  • GoogLeNet-LDA significantly outperformed the end-to-end model and logistic regression of breast density (AUC=0.54).
  • Craniocaudal (CC) view mammograms were more predictive than mediolateral oblique (MLO) views.

Conclusions:

  • Deep learning models can predict short-term breast cancer risk using normal screening mammograms.
  • Further research with larger cohorts is necessary to validate and enhance deep learning for breast cancer risk assessment.
